Core Data Safeguards in Online Gambling
At its essence, data safeguarding in online gambling centers on protecting sensitive user data through core techniques: encryption, anonymization, secure authentication, and strict adherence to regulatory frameworks. Encryption transforms data into unreadable code during transmission and storage, rendering it useless to unauthorized parties. Anonymization strips identifiers from user profiles, minimizing exposure even if systems are breached. Secure authentication—such as multi-factor authentication—ensures only verified users access accounts. Together, these tools form a layered defense against cyber threats.
These safeguards directly counter unauthorized access and data misuse. For instance, end-to-end encryption in transaction channels prevents interception of financial details, while anonymized user analytics support responsible gaming without compromising privacy. Regulatory compliance, like meeting GDPR or UK Gambling Commission standards, formalizes these protections, embedding accountability into platform operations.

Data Safeguards as Trust Infrastructure
At their deepest level, data safeguards function as trust infrastructure—critical systems that enable safe, ethical gambling. Third-party audits validate platform credibility, while real-time monitoring detects anomalies before they escalate. Anonymized behavioral data powers responsible gaming tools without exposing identities, preserving privacy while promoting player well-being.
Looking ahead, AI-driven anomaly detection and blockchain-based audit logs promise to strengthen this infrastructure. AI enables rapid identification of suspicious patterns, while blockchain ensures immutable, transparent records of every transaction and safeguard intervention. These innovations will redefine trust in digital gambling, making it both smarter and safer.
